Perfect Square
2198276290734018824655842161750729 is a perfect square (46885779195125027 × 46885779195125027)
2198276290734018824655842161750729 is a perfect square (46885779195125027 × 46885779195125027)
2198276290734018824655842161750729 is odd
Previous odd number is 2198276290734018824655842161750727
Next odd number is 2198276290734018824655842161750731
110110001100010001001011100100010111010111010111111101001111111111110100011000010011011110010000111001011001001
10622991346082495764668043227526334595260567933428353447551266248584611344786751765223235535632670489
4832418650403316457847994103267088862856724704575261380934332031441